SlimKey will work with a VIA 6421 PCI SATA card and a SATA to USB converter, but it would save time and be much less hassle to get an X360USB Pro.

Most SATA chipsets have trouble introducing Vendor mode on slim drives, but I do know there is one chipset out there that works great (it's an AMD chipset I think).

Yes, the AMD 760 chipset works fine.
I have Intel ICH9 chipset. Intel chipsets often allow to do SlimKey just one time after PC reboot.
This is why I modified key dumping process using some soldering to allow SlimKey on almost any PC :)
